Engineering at its best brings you the
4" Skyjacker suspension lift kit for the GM Colorado and Canyon which
includes CNC machined steering knuckles and features front and rear
crossmember, differential drop brackets and unique torsion bar
relocation brackets. Installation requires no cutting, welding or
grinding and the factory steering assembly requires no modifications.
Vehicle can be returned to factory
height.

Tuff Country has designed this suspension system around new
driver/passenger side steering knuckles and front/rear cross
members. These cross members are connected by a heavy duty skid
plate designed to protect the front differential and stabilize the cross
members. This kit also allows for the torsion bars to remain in the
factory location, eliminating relocating of the stock torsion bars.
- New knuckles eliminate the need to drop
upper control arms
- Skid pate protects differential and
stabilizes cross members
- Torsion bars remain in stock location
- Allows use of 285/70 tires
- Requires new rims w/ 4.5"
backspacing or less with max wheel width of 8"

Rancho is pleased to announce the release
of the industry’s finest suspension system for the 04-06 Colorado /
Canyon. This system offers exclusive features which
eliminate unnecessary installation steps, resulting in faster easier
installation.
The Rancho Realift torsion bar relocation
technology mounts without drilling, eliminating the need to relocate the
factory torsion bar cross member. The two piece 1/4" thick
cross member comes with new OE control arm bushings installed.
Combined these features preserve ground clearance and make for hassle free
installation.
Steering integrity is uncompromised by maintaining the stock location of
the factory rack and pinion steering. This, along with the new CNC
machined steering knuckles, maintain optimal steering geometry preserving
OE caster angles.
- Front differential drop brackets correct
pinion angle for minimized driveline vibration
- Maintains factory location of rack &
pinion
- No welding required

- Preserves OE geometry for easy
alignment, minimal bump steer and optimal ride & handling
(maintains OE caster)
- Two piece 1/4" thick cross member
comes with rear control arm bushings installed
- No drivetrain or exhaust modifications
- Extended bolt-on CNC machined steering
knuckles
- Allows for reuse of the OE front skid
plate
- Includes new rear add-a-leaf springs
- Max tire 305/70/16 4.5"
backspacing with possible trimming or modification
